Ingrid Engen signs from Wolfsburg

Barcelona have moved quickly to replace the late captain Vicky Losada by concluding an agreement to sign Wolfsburg and Norwegian midfielder Ingrid Engen.

Losada’s exit at the end of the club’s historic treble-winning season, which included thrashing Chelsea in the Champions League final, left a significant hole in midfield. French international Kheira Hamrouai has also left the club this summer.

Engen has signed a two-year contract with Barça until the summer of 2023. She joined Wolfsburg after impressing at the 2019 World Cup and continued to play for the German club in the Champions League final 2020 and lost to Lyon.

The 23-year-old will not participate in the Olympics this summer because Norway has not qualified, but she will be among the stars to watch Euro 2022 in England next year and the World Cup 2023 in Australia / New Zealand 12 months later.

Engen joins international colleague Caroline Graham Hansen in Barça and has previously arrived in Wolfsburg just as Hansen left to switch to Catalonia.

“It means a lot to me. I’m proud to be here. It’s a dream come true. They are the best team in the world because of how they play and what they have won. I can not wait to go join the group! ”a clearly happy Engen told Barça TV.

“I love having the ball so I think I will sit well in the Barça style.”

Barcelona hope that Engen’s arrival will strengthen their chances of retaining the Champions League title next season, although those such as Chelsea, Bayern Munich, Paris Saint-Germain, Lyon, Manchester City, Arsenal and others will be determined to make their own. make.

The Champions League for women has been modernized by UEFA for the new campaign. Not only is the prize money involved more lucrative than before, the introduction of a group game means that clubs that make it to that round will have six guaranteed games, as opposed to the old straight knockout format.
